Java Fileクラスを使ってディレクトリ(フォルダ)を作成する
アプリケーションがデータを保存する際に、常に同じディレクトリを利用すると、ファイル数が増えて徐々に性能が劣化していきます(; ・`д・´) これを防ぐには、年月等のディレクトリを作って、少しずつ小分けにファイルを保存する…
Java言語プログラミングのゆるふわレシピ。コピペで使える3分クッキング♪
アプリケーションがデータを保存する際に、常に同じディレクトリを利用すると、ファイル数が増えて徐々に性能が劣化していきます(; ・`д・´) これを防ぐには、年月等のディレクトリを作って、少しずつ小分けにファイルを保存する…
SwingのJTextFieldを使って、入力欄を作ってみます。 VB/C#では、メッセージボックスに相当するコンポーネントです。 前回はメッセージの表示だけでしたが、今回はユーザーに質問をして回答してもらいます。 JO…
SwingのJTextFieldを使って、入力欄を作ってみます。 VB/C#では、メッセージボックスに相当するコンポーネントです。 Swing JOptionPaneを使ってユーザーにメッセージを表示するサンプル JOp…
Java以外で実施したい処理は結構あります。 たとえば、Javaで作成したアプリケーションのランチャー、管理ツールのようなものでは、他アプリケーションの起動・終了を行ったりします。 Javaから別のプログラム(外部プロセ…
最近は大容量ハードディスクも安いので、あまり容量は気にならないかもしれませんが・・。 いらない大きなファイルはやっぱり邪魔です(; ・`д・´) 今回は、指定したファイルのサイズ(容量)を取得してみます。 ファイルサイズ…
開発環境には、Tomcatだけ入れてるのがふつうです。 でも、実行環境には、Apache + Tomcatだったりするのもふつうな話。 よって、開発している間は、コンテキスト配下のディレクトリに画像やスタイルシートのディ…
せっかくJavaを使うのであれば、アプリケーションをOSに依存しないで実行させたいものです。 ファイルを読んだり書いたり、ファイル操作を行う上では、ディレクトリを指定する必要が出てきます。 OSによって異なるディレクトリ…
ブラウザは、インターネットのサイトにアクセスして、HTMLや画像等のコンテンツをもらって、表示しています。 ただし、ほとんどの場合、欲しいのは文章だったり、しかも、ページが跨ったりしていると、自分でいちいちアクセスするの…
Windowsのコマンドライン、Linuxのシェルコマンドでは、多くのコマンドは引数を受け取ります。 例えば、ファイルをコピーするためには、コピー元のファイル名、コピー先のファイル名を渡します。 もちろん、Javaアプリ…
ファイルを移動する場合、ふつうはOSのコマンドを使って移動します。 Windowsの場合:MOVEコマンド(move [移動元ファイル名] [移動先ファイル名]) Linuxの場合:mvコマンド(mv [移動元ファイル名…